Notes:  |
These were 41 of the 91 birds captured on Tiritingi Island. Capturing took place between 15 April through the 18 April 2008. 9 volunteers monitored on June 7-8 2008 and 10 individual band cobminations were recorded from mature coastal vegetated areas on easy and west coasts and birds were frequently seen in the gfarden of the rangers' residence.
